The best behind-the-scenes photos from the 2024 Oscars
From a gold-plated Godzilla and a proud Robert Downey Jr, to stars tucking into pizza and burgers at the after party, it was all happening at the 2024 Oscars.
The 2024 Oscars may have been won by Oppenheimer, Ken and John Cena's chiselled pecs, but that was just the tip of the iceberg when it came to the memorable moments of the night, including Steven Spielberg snapping his In-N-Out burger at the Vanity Fair afterparty.
Topping the bill was British filmmaker Christopher Nolan, who ended his 22-year wait for an Academy Award. Nolan was first nominated back in 2002, for best original screenplay for Memento, and again in 2011 in the same category for Inception, but on both occasions he came away empty-handed.
In 2018 he was nominated for best director for Dunkirk, but once more walked away with nothing. This year he finally triumphed, being named best director for Oppenheimer.
Nolan seemed to be having the time of his life on his big night, and was tickled pink when he came face to face with fellow Oscar-winner Takashi Yamazaki who was holding a gold Godzilla alongside his own Best Visual Effects Oscar for his work on Godzilla Minus One.
It was the Godzilla's first ever Oscar win in the franchise's 70-year history, and the kaiju had been brought up on stage to celebrate the momentous occasion.
Robert Downey Jr, who had earlier won the Oscar for Best Supporting Actor celebrated his own big night —his first ever Academy Award win — at the Governors Ball after the ceremony, posing with the trophy pressed to his face.
Elsewhere at the Oscars after parties, Hollywood tucked into some much-needed sustenance after the long ceremony that was held at the Dolby Theater.
Steven Spielberg took the time to document his In-N-Out burger at the star-studded Vanity Fair party, while other stars proudly posed with their patties as they tucked in.
Wall Street star Michael Douglas proved that greed is not only good, but necessary after a long night, queuing up for a pizza served by celebrity chef Evan Funke at the same party.
Beyond the food, it seemed like most of Hollywood was just happy to let their hair down after a long awards season.
One person who seemed particularly thrilled to be included in the party was Billie Eilish. The pop star was celebrating her second Oscar after winning Best Original Song for Barbie.
She previously won in 2022 for her James Bond theme song No Time to Die, but this was her first win after reaching California's statutory drinking age of 21. She was photographed partying with rapper Flavor Flav who gifted the singer her own custom clock necklace.
